#3548c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3548c1 is composed of 20.8% red, 28.2%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.5%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 231.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 48.2%. #3548c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a90ff with #000083.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#3548c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3548c1 has RGB values of R:53, G:72,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 3492033.

Shades and Tints of #3548c1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020308 is the darkest color, while #f8f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3548c1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77787f is the less saturated color, while #0626f0 is the most saturated one.
